GeForce RTX 2060 vs GeForce RTX 4070 GDDR6

We compared two Desktop platform GPUs: 6GB VRAM GeForce RTX 2060 and 12GB VRAM GeForce RTX 4070 GDDR6 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

GeForce RTX 2060 's Advantages
Lower TDP (160W vs 200W)
GeForce RTX 4070 GDDR6 's Advantages
Released 5 years and 7 months late
Boost Clock has increased by 47% (2475MHz vs 1680MHz)
More VRAM (12GB vs 6GB)
Larger VRAM bandwidth (480.0GB/s vs 336.0GB/s)
3968 additional rendering cores
